Have you ever asked where rice lice come from? Even though since the initial purchase, no fleas were found and the storage was closed tightly.
There are two different opinions to answer this question. First, this rice bug has been around since before the rice was packaged. The lice eggs have stuck to the rice.
Then when conditions allow these eggs to hatch into larvae and eventually rice lice appear.
However, another opinion says that this tick comes from rice that has been buried for too long in a closed container with stable humidity.
A fine rice powder such as flour when the temperature is humid and stable can produce rice beetle eggs that hatch into rice lice.
Simple tip: To overcome this, you can store rice in a dry and clean place. Rice lice are very fond of places with temperatures of 27 to 30 degrees Celsius and can die in temperatures below 13 degrees Celsius
